Overdose Overdose - 1 year ago 213
Python Question

Django url tag multiple parameters

I have two similar codes. The first one works as expected.

urlpatterns = patterns('',
(r'^(?P<n1>\d)/test/', test),
(r'', test2),
{% url testapp.views.test n1=5 %}

But adding the second parameter makes the result return empty string.

urlpatterns = patterns('',
(r'^(?P<n1>\d)/test(?P<n2>\d)/', test),
(r'', test2),)

{% url testapp.views.test n1=5, n2=2 %}

Views signature:

def test(request, n1, n2=1):

naw naw
Answer Source


{% url testapp.views.test n1=5,n2=2 %}

without the space between the arguments

Recommended from our users: Dynamic Network Monitoring from WhatsUp Gold from IPSwitch. Free Download